Output eff321ee47b5e607ecd4d1c20e789074ea83315565d48701b4d4a561442535fd:1

value
39304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f7e3e3bd89683888a82d6cf91d1bd51cc511081 OP_EQUAL
address
3628v5qUsy1e7ThYpnSaVEXJWqCwvyEJeG
transaction
eff321ee47b5e607ecd4d1c20e789074ea83315565d48701b4d4a561442535fd
confirmations
113977
spent
true